I have an array with over 50 entries in the form of objects, which I would like to save depending on the Item ID so that I can then apply certain calculations to them. For example, I would like to add up the time of all entries with the Item Id "Las5241Wz".
Since the array can change dynamically, I can't analyze it manually. How can I separate the data beforehand according to their Item ID and push them into new arrays? The real Array contains up to 16 objects with the same ID.
var data= []
data = [
//...objects
{
itemId: "Las5241Wz",
time: 10
},
{
itemId:"Bos1239Zf",
time: 11
},
{
itemId:"Las5241Wz",
time: 15
},
{
itemId:"Bos1239Zf",
time: 21
}
//...more objets
]
The solution for this should look like this:
var Item1 = [
{
itemId: "Las5241Wz",
time: 10
},
{
itemId:"Las5241Wz",
time: 15
},
]
var Item2 = [
{
itemId:"Bos1239Zf",
time: 11
},
{
itemId:"Bos1239Zf",
time: 21
}
]
